First of all, you don't post "articles" on PRweb. You post "press releases" there. There's a huge difference. Don't ever use that kind of service unless you have something truly newsworthy to tell the media. With that out of the way ... I'd definitely worry about link building and creating as much high-quality content as possible. Great content will bring in back links without much, if any, effort on your part anyway. Jenn

Hi There Whatever you do make sure you "test and track". In building up my business I have come across so many people who throw money down the toilet because they don't know what part of their master-plan is working and what is not. As soon as I started testing and tracking my business really started to take off - because I was able to quickly dump the money and time drains. Best Regards Baz
